Side-by-side financial comparison of Cheniere Energy, Inc. (LNG) and Textron (TXT). Click either name above to swap in a different company.

Cheniere Energy, Inc. is the larger business by last-quarter revenue ($5.4B vs $4.2B, roughly 1.3× Textron). Cheniere Energy, Inc. runs the higher net margin — 42.8% vs 5.6%, a 37.2% gap on every dollar of revenue. On growth, Cheniere Energy, Inc. posted the faster year-over-year revenue change (20.3% vs 15.6%). Cheniere Energy, Inc. produced more free cash flow last quarter ($1.3B vs $527.0M). Over the past eight quarters, Textron's revenue compounded faster (15.4% CAGR vs 14.3%).

Cheniere Energy, Inc. is an American liquefied natural gas (LNG) company headquartered in Houston, Texas.

Textron Inc. is an American industrial conglomerate based in Providence, Rhode Island. Textron's subsidiaries include Bell Textron, Kautex, Textron Aviation, and Lycoming Engines. It was founded by Royal Little in 1923 as the Special Yarns Company. In 2020, Textron employed over 33,000 people in 25 countries. The company ranked 265th on the 2021 Fortune 500 of the largest United States corporations by revenue.
